Fight Them All is the second full-length from France's Rising Steel. They play a chunky, thrashy style of power metal with fat guitars and gritty vocals that make the whole album pulse with headbanging attitude. "Metal Nation" has the sharp bite of Exodus while "Blackheart" trades more on the booming riffs and vocal hooks of later Accept or Mystic Prophecy. The songwriting alternates these styles for the most part and is a notch above average, though short of being truly memorable. Still, songs like "Malefice" kick some ass while they are on. Fight Them All breaks no new ground but is good fun, nevertheless. |
